Falkirk Returns to Scottish Premiership After 15-Year Absence

Falkirk's football club, under manager John McGlynn, secured promotion to the Scottish Premiership after two consecutive promotions from League One, marking their return to the top tier after a 15-year absence, a feat achieved through an attacking style of play and significant squad continuity.

Man City Dominates Juventus in Pre-Season Friendly

Manchester City crushed Juventus 5-1 in a pre-season friendly in Orlando, Florida, showcasing their superior skills and teamwork, with goals from Doku, Matheus Nunes (own goal), Haaland, Foden, and Savinho; Juventus scored once through Vlahovic.

Celtic Sign Swedish Winger Nygren

Swedish winger Benjamin Nygren joined Celtic FC from Nordsjaelland on a five-year contract for an undisclosed fee; the 23-year-old scored 35 goals in 107 appearances for Nordsjaelland and has two goals in four appearances for Sweden's national team.

Leeds Fans Banned From German Pre-Season Matches

Leeds United apologized to fans after German authorities banned them from attending the club's pre-season matches in Germany due to resource constraints for Euro 2024, despite prior assurances from the German Football Association and tour operator.

Dundee Manager Docherty Sacked Despite Player Development Success

Tony Docherty, Dundee's former manager, was surprisingly sacked in May 2025 after a 2-0 win, despite a strong first season and notable player development; however, the team's high goal concession and injuries to key players contributed to his dismissal.

Brazilian Clubs Dominate Club World Cup

Four Brazilian football clubs—Botafogo, Flamengo, Fluminense, and Palmeiras—have unexpectedly advanced to the last 16 of the Club World Cup, defeating major European teams and igniting national excitement, raising questions about Brazil's potential World Cup success.

Arsenal Agrees to Sign Midfielder Christian Norgaard

Arsenal has agreed a deal with Brentford to sign midfielder Christian Norgaard for an initial \pounds10 million, potentially rising to \pounds15 million with add-ons, as Thomas Partey's contract nears expiry.
